Prison break out in Tripoli

According to reports in the Tripoli Post, a riot and gun battles broke out in Al-Fornaj prison in Tripoli. During the fighting, eight prisoners escaped custody. There were also six casualties and one prisoner was killed. The riot started when a vehicle showed up outside the prison and opened fire on the guards, seemingly in coordination with the prisoners’ actions inside Al-Fornaj. The inmates had previously complained about being held without trial. The incident adds to the list of security concerns for the new General National Congress that took over power on Wednesday.
